The 14 divisions of the Tlingit may reflect a former era when they were entirely independent tribes. Important among the divisions are the Chilkat the Yakutat the Stikine the Sitka the Auk and the Huna. In 1741 when visited by Aleksei Chirikov and Vitus Bering the Tlingit lived in SE Alaska along the coast and on the islands around Sitka S to Prince of Wales Island and N to the Copper River.
